The Ghost in the Machine: Understanding Ethereum Classic

Imagine a digital echo, a path not taken. That’s Ethereum Classic. Born from a contentious fork of the Ethereum blockchain, ETC represents a commitment to immutability, to the original vision of a decentralized, censorship-resistant platform. While Ethereum surged forward with its state-altering hard fork, ETC remained true to the principle that “code is law.” This dedication has fostered a dedicated, if smaller, community. Its market cap, currently around 2.78 billion USD, speaks to a quiet strength, a refusal to be erased.

Tether: The Digital Anchor

Now, enter Tether (USDT). In the tempestuous seas of cryptocurrency, USDT acts as a digital anchor, pegged to the value of the US dollar. It’s a promise of stability, a haven for traders seeking to avoid the wild swings of Bitcoin or Ethereum. With a massive market capitalization of 143.43 billion USD, Tether is a dominant force, facilitating a vast amount of trading activity. But its stability isn’t without scrutiny – a constant reminder that even digital anchors require careful monitoring.

Navigating the Labyrinth: Where to Trade

The digital landscape offers a multitude of platforms for this exchange. From established giants like Coinbase and Kraken to more specialized exchanges like OKX (though with recent restrictions in the EU/EEA), the options are plentiful. Each platform boasts its own fees, security measures, and liquidity. Finding the “Best Rate” requires diligent comparison – a digital scavenger hunt for the most favorable terms. Remember to consider the network – Tether TRC20 (USDT), Tether BEP20 (USDT), and others – as this impacts transaction speed and fees.
